Choosing the Right 4 Axis CNC Router: Key Considerations
Selecting your appropriate 4-axis CNC router can seem complex, but detailed planning is crucial . To begin, determine project's specific applications. Think about which materials you are typically cut —wood, plastic or various else—and their density . Next , evaluate the required work area and maximum material 4 Axis CNC Router length. Avoid overlooking options like spindle power and movement , as well as your available allowance . Finally, investigate multiple brands and review user feedback before reaching a definitive selection.
Troubleshooting Common Issues with Your 4 Axis CNC Router
Experiencing challenges with your 4 axis CNC mill? Don't worry – many challenges are quite fixed with a bit of careful troubleshooting . Frequent situations include unsteady positioning, improper engravings, and unforeseen faults . To begin, verify your couplings are tight , and meticulously examine your configuration for typos. Next , consider the chance of mechanical malfunctions, like worn belts or restricting rails . In conclusion, read your documentation or request support from a digital group if these are still struggling the issue .
